Current holder of the Hendrik Hot Tips STC

Following is from the installation instructions:

Briefly, the modification consists of removing the fabric outboard of the outboard aileron cutout rib, removing the existing tip, straightening the spar caps to full spar depth, installing one full-chord Piper rib and one full-chord tip rib, a straight leading and trailing extension, installing the molded tip, then covering the wing panel top and bottom.
